Use Booksy Biz client management to track a tattoo client's history, notes, and communication across visits

Steps
Open a client's profile from the Booksy Biz Client Management section
Log notes specific to each visit, such as placement, design references, or healing issues, in the client record
Review past appointment and communication history stored on the client Card
Reference completed Custom Forms tied to that client
Use stored contact details to follow up on aftercare or touch-up scheduling
Known gotchas
Client notes and forms are tied to the individual client record, not the appointment — for repeat clients with multiple sessions, staff must scroll history rather than see a single project view
Booksy stores client data under GDPR-compliant storage rules per Booksy's own description, which may affect default record retention
